Aurora Over a Communications Tower

NASA APOD · highest communications tower
COSMIC MESSAGE

Auroras occur high above Earth, rarely below 60 kilometers, and can extend up to 1,000 kilometers. They form when energetic particles from the Sun strike molecules in our atmosphere. This photo captures a rare purple auroral corona, appearing over a communications tower. From space, auroras often form a circle around one of Earth's magnetic poles.

ZODIAC CONTEXT
LIBRA

In tropical astrology, 28 SEP 2004 falls under Libra (♎). The sign's window runs from 09-23 through 10-22. Libra is the only zodiac constellation named for an inanimate object, the scales of judgment. The Sun was crossing this region of the sky on 28 SEP 2004.
